GLM 5.2vsRing 2.6 1T

Ring 2.6 1T is cheaper than GLM 5.2 at $0/M vs $1.4/M input tokens.

GLM 5.2 and Ring 2.6 1T compared across 39 shared prompts
SpecGLM 5.2Ring 2.6 1T
Input price$1.4/M tokensFree
Output price$4.4/M tokensFree
Context window1.0M tokens262K tokens
WeightsOpenOpen
Free API (OpenRouter)Yes (1 provider)No
ReleasedJun 2026May 2026
